During the 2020-2021 academic year, Southeast Missouri State University handed out 3 bachelor's degrees in allied health professions. This is a decrease of 70% over the previous year when 10 degrees were handed out.

For the most recent academic year available, 33% of allied health bachelor's degrees went to men and 67% went to women.

The majority of bachelor's degree recipients in this major at Southeast Missouri State University are white. In the most recent graduating class for which data is available, 100% of students fell into this category.
